Output 743877246de937d6030383a14210f43b81c4b7da9f1ee85ef2db38c843d6c60d:8

value
494560
script pubkey
OP_0 OP_PUSHBYTES_20 95d252f7ce790acddd858d3323fd89bf574f4328
address
bc1qjhf99a7w0y9vmhv935ej8lvfhat57segvynzkn
transaction
743877246de937d6030383a14210f43b81c4b7da9f1ee85ef2db38c843d6c60d